I would go heavier, cause you’re getting to about 1:30 before you stop. Also, failure is literally zero more reps and it looked like you might have had a little more in you. Sometimes to be sure, I’ll do shortened partials to make sure I’ve completely gassed out, this is basically a truncated rep in the contracted position, squeezing all targeted muscles until I literally cannot move another inch.

Another thing to consider is your breathing. Though it’s pretty good, I’m not sure if you were aware you were doing what you’re doing, so just in case, here’s some notes on breathing for high intensity from Dr. Doug McGuff’s book, ā€˜Body by Science’:

ā€œBREATHING

Breathing throughout the performance of each exercise should be continuous and natural, and it should be performed with an open mouth. As an exercise becomes more difficult and the lactic acid begins to accumulate in your muscles, causing that ā€œburningā€ sensation, you should deliberately breathe faster, or hyperventilate. This step will help you break the urge to hold your breath and employ the Valsalva maneuver (the holding of one’s breath while exerting; technically it’s a closing of the glottis or vocal chords, or getting a gulp of air in the chest and then pushing hard against it). We don’t want you to do this, for several reasons:

It unnecessarily raises blood pressure.

It raises intravascular pressure on the venous circulation.

It increases intrathoracic pressure, which decreases venous return to the heart.

Within muscle, it provides an internal mechanical assist, which is why power lifters will hold their breath in straining to make record lifts. However, doing so undermines our goal of fatiguing and inroading the muscle, as it essentially short-circuits that process. So, not only is it a potentially dangerous thing to do, it also runs counter to the inroading process that we’re trying to achieve.ā€

The other thing is the reason for one set to failure, also from BBS:

ā€œTHE DOSAGE: ONE SET TO FAILURE

In 1997, physiologists conducted a ten-week training study of recreational weight lifters in which various set schemes were tested. They concluded that one set per exercise was just as effective as two and four sets for improving muscular size, strength, and upper-body power. In addition, physiologists R. N. Carpinelli and R. M. Otto conducted a study out of Adelphi University that surveyed all of the known scientific literature concerning single-set versus multiple-set resistance training. They found that, on the whole, performing multiple sets brought absolutely no additional increase in results compared with single-set training. The literature came down overwhelmingly in favor of a single set of exercise as being sufficient; only two out of the forty-seven studies surveyed showed any benefit (and a marginal improvement at that) to be had from the performance of multiple sets.

Other studies support this conclusion. For instance, researchers examining strength gains in seventy-seven subjects who performed one, two, or three sets of upper-body exercise over a ten-week training period established that all three exercise groups made similar improvements in upper-body muscle strength. Yet another study, this one comparing strength gains in thirty-eight subjects who performed one or three sets of lower-body exercise over a fourteen-week period, documented similar improvements in lower-body strength, with an increase in knee flexion and knee extension strength of roughly 15 percent.

A further study published in the journal Medicine and Science in Sports and Exercise also established that one set of high-intensity resistance training was just as effective as three sets for increasing knee extension and knee flexion isometric torque as well as muscle thickness in previously untrained adults.

The bottom line is that a single set taken to a point of positive failure is a sufficient stimulus to trigger the growth and strength mechanism of the body into motion. Additional sets produce nothing but more time spent in the gym.ā€
